Background
Hopkins, Elizabeth Balch was born on June 22, 1932 in Duluth, Minnesota, United States. Daughter of Richard Carlisle and Virginia (Finley) Balch.

Bachelor, Wells College, 1954. Master of Arts, State University of New York-Buffalo, 1968.
Teacher English, Park School, Buffalo, 1968—1969, Nottingham Academy, 1969. President Wonderwoman Employment, Inc., 1973—1977. Executive director Everywoman Opportunity Center, Inc., 1977—1980.
Administrator Philip Morris Incorporated, New York York City, 1981—1983, manager, since 1983. Chairman advisory board New York Displaced Homemaker Program, 1981—1984. Panelist Inter Arts Program, National Endowment Arts, 1984.
Member of Women in Communications, Phi Beta Kappa.
Married Dwight D. Hopkins, October 23, 1954 (divorced 1980). Children: D. Douglas, Laura Clark, Timothy Balch.
